Livestock — Gross Production Value in Dominican Republic
Dominican Republic: Livestock — Gross Production Value was 1.68 million 1000 USD in 2024. ▲ Rising
Livestock — Gross Production Value in Dominican Republic, 1991–2024
Source: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ations. Measured in 1000 USD.
Analysis
The most recent figure for livestock — gross production value in Dominican Republic is 1.68 million 1000 USD, measured in 2024. That is the highest value across all 34 years on record.
That represents a change of up 8.9% on the previous year and up 27.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, livestock — gross production value in Dominican Republic peaked at 1.68 million 1000 USD in 2024 and was at its lowest, 470,293 1000 USD, in 1994.
That places Dominican Republic 72nd out of 160 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 34 years of available data.

About this data
The domain provides detailed data on the value of agricultural production that is calculated by the agricultural production data and the price data at farm gate. Thus, the value of production measures the agricultural production in monetary terms at the farm gate level.
